Look for what's true
A software engineer shares a technique for handling critical feedback by focusing on finding the 'kernel of truth' to improve professionally.
A software engineer shares a technique for handling critical feedback by focusing on finding the 'kernel of truth' to improve professionally.
A personal account of joining Anthropic as a software engineer, covering the application process, interview preparation with AI, and considerations like salary and equity.
A daily tech reading list covering AI development, MCP servers, ad system architecture, Spring Boot migration, Airflow updates, Kubernetes features, and open-source AI projects.
A software engineer shares seven career aspirations for 2026, focusing on fundamentals, systems thinking, communication, and long-term impact.
A software engineer's personal journey from skepticism to embracing AI coding assistants, examining the tribalistic debates surrounding LLMs in development.
A developer details using their own tool, AI DevKit, to build its features, exploring how to make AI coding more predictable and efficient.
Argues that the future of software engineering lies in Site Reliability Engineering (SRE) and operational excellence, not just writing code.
A guide to preparing for a 'skip level' interview with senior leadership, including a categorized list of strategic questions for engineers.
Martin Fowler's blog fragments discuss AI/works™ platform, AI electricity consumption, and the need for rigor in AI-enabled software development.
A software engineer explains their decision to avoid writing about dominant tech trends like LLMs, focusing instead on other important and enduring topics in the field.
Explores the AI-driven evolution of software engineering from autocomplete to autonomous agents, shifting the developer's role from coder to orchestrator.
A defense of operations (ops) in tech, arguing it's not just toil and criticizing the DevOps movement's failure to connect devs with production.
A call to critically review and update your core assumptions about AI's capabilities, risks, and applications in development and strategy.
A software engineer reflects on career timing, from 1990s skepticism to founding Oxide, advising to follow passion over conventional wisdom.
A software engineer reflects on their first year at PostHog, highlighting a blameless culture, company values, and the joy of coding.
A software engineer reflects on leaving Splunk/Cisco for a new role at Unleash, sharing thoughts on company culture and recent reads.
Analysis of software engineering's future, focusing on AI's impact on junior developers, hiring trends, and industry evolution through 2026.
Key insights on API design and compatibility from Addy Osmani's lessons at Google, emphasizing that compatibility is a core product feature.
A senior Google engineer shares 21 non-technical lessons on thriving in a tech career, focusing on user obsession, collaboration, and execution.
A software engineer reflects on their 2025 professional journey, focusing on joining a startup, scaling codebases, and personal project development.